Merging the best television elements of Judge Advocate General (JAG) and Crime Scene Investigation (CSI), Naval Criminal Investigative Service (NCIS) is a top-rater police procedural drama series that revolves around a fictional team of adept agents.
The crew conducts investigations in relations to the U.S Navy and Marine Corps. NCIS premiered on September 23, 2003 and is now currently airing its 8th season on CBS.
Leading the Major Case Response Team is a former Marine gunnery sergeant Leroy Jethro Gibbs (Mark Harmon). This Special Agent is a smart, skilled investigator who is willing to bend the rules just to get the job done. Gibbs is typically a man of few words. Working under him is Special Agent Tony DiNozzo (Michael Weatherly), a Senior Field Agent of the Major Case Response Team. Gibbs considers DiNozzo to be his younger version, both uses their guts to solve cases. Like Gibbs, DiNozzo also has a constricted patience when it comes to scientific method and technical terms. Joining the tandem is Abby Sciuto (Pauley Perrette), an exceptional forensic specialist; Dr. Donald Mallard (David McCallum), the Chief Medical Examiner at NCIS and a long time friend of Gibbs; and NCIS Special Agent Timothy McGee (Sean Murray), a Junior Field Agent of the Major Case Response Team. Combining their skills and forces, this unique group travels around the globe to investigate all criminal episodes involving Navy or Marine Corps ties. These special agents work to solve high-profile cases of murders, kidnappings, terrorist threats to stolen submarines.
Before launching its first season, CBS identified the show as “Naval CIS”. During the entire premiere season, NCIS was airing under the title “Navy NCIS”. However, as “N” stands for “Naval”, the title was carped due to the CBS’ objection of “Navy NCIS” being technically redundant. After some negotiations between the CBS and the creator Donald Bellisario, the name was then shortened to NCIS.
The main setting of this critically acclaimed police procedural television series is set in Washington, DC but the tapings are done in Santa Clarita, California.
NCIS strikes ratings as it averages 15.65 million viewers in its fifth season. In fact, the show is one of the few that increases viewership as it progresses. Usually, the longer the show airs the show is likely to drop ratings and decrease in popularity. Now on NCIS 8th season, the much loved series tapped another record breaking viewership reaching 22.85 million views on air. “It’s simply amazing that a show in its eighth season continues to perform at such an elite level,” said Nina Tassler, CBS Entertainment President. Aside from being a top rater, NCIS has already won several awards since its existence. Likewise this 42–44 minute running show is internationally distributed to a countless of territories.
